Abstract:
|
In this paper, the copper busbar CONFORM extending-forming process is simulated by DEFORM software using three dimensional rigid-viscidity plasticity finite element method (FEM) to indicate metal forming mechanism.The metal flow patterns and distributions of stress-effective, strain-effective, temperature and velocity fields are described in detail.Also, the relationship between physical fields of metal forming and real deformation is analyzed in order to provide the theoretical principle for die design and making reasonable metal forming process.
